Abstract
We show that the second accelerating expansion of the universe appears smoothly from the decelerating universe remarkably after the initial inflation in the two-dimensional soluble semi-classical dilaton gravity along with the modified Poisson brackets of noncommutativity between the relevant fields. However, the ordinary solution coming from the equations of motion following the conventional Poisson algebra describes permanent accelerating universe without any phase change. In this modified model, it turns out that the phase transition is related to the noncommutative Poisson algebra.
